What is the Granite Clamp?

The granite clamp is primarily used to enhance the appearance of the granite maul. When applied, it transforms the maul into the granite maul (or), a purely cosmetic item that does not alter the weapon’s stats or functionality. This item is desirable for players who wish to showcase their achievements in the game.

How to Obtain the Granite Clamp

The granite clamp can be acquired through the Bounty Hunter Store, where it costs 250,000 points. Players can earn these points by participating in Bounty Hunter activities, which involve combat against other players. The clamp is not dropped by any monsters, making it a unique item that requires dedication and skill to obtain.
